Heads up: if the Lintrock baseline file in the Quarrow repo drifts from main, CI fails with a "stale baseline" error even when the code is fine. Quick fix is to regenerate the baseline on a clean checkout and re-push. If a customer build is blocked, confirm the failing run matches the token below before escalating.

build token for yadug-yagag: htk21_c863c33eb8b82c0c9c152

CI troubleshooting note — audit-log viewer pipeline at Marrowgate. The signing step intermittently fails when the artifact cache is warm, because the verifier compares against a stale manifest; this does not affect the integrity of published builds, but reviewers should confirm that no unsigned artifact was promoted during the retry window. For verification, the build in question is identified by the token below.

pipeline stamp: htk9_608b8770b

Handover for eng sync: Tabulon spreadsheet export. Memory usage on large exports grew from ~300MB to ~2GB after the styling refactor; root cause is per-cell style objects being retained until flush. I've landed a streaming writer behind a flag; enable it gradually and watch heap metrics. Remaining work is tracked in the export epic. To access the profiling snapshots archive, use the recovery passphrase below.

vault phrase of tajef-faduf = casox-ralius-julir

**Memo: Insurance Renewal — Finance Team**

Quick one before the renewal deadline. Our policy with Hartwell Mutual comes up next month, and the quoted premium is up 14%, mostly driven by last year's flood claim at the Renfield warehouse. Dalia got a competing quote from Bracken Assurance that's lower but with a nastier excess on stock damage. We're leaning toward renewing with Hartwell and negotiating the flood rider separately. Run the numbers both ways before Friday. Context for the decision is in the note below.

confidential, fawig-bagep: Gross margin on Oliael came in at 20 percent against a plan of 20 percent. Only 3 of the 140 pilot accounts renewed Oliael, so a churn review is set for July 15.